Subject: Undo/redo rework landing in Sketchline 4.2

Hey all — the new undo/redo stack in Sketchline now serializes editor state deltas instead of full snapshots, which is faster but means history entries touch the persistence layer. For the security review: deltas are scoped per-document and never cross workspace boundaries, and redo buffers are wiped on session end. Happy to walk through the threat model. The candidate build is tagged with the token below.

session token of hahop-yahif = htk31_138eb45c7d40b38b91415eca52da01d

# Service Accounts: String Extraction

The `extract-i18n` script pulls translatable strings from all Bramblewick repos and pushes them to the Glossa service. It runs under the `i18n-extractor` service account. Do not run it under your personal account; Glossa rate-limits individual users aggressively. The account has write access to the staging catalog only. Set the token in your shell before invoking the script. The current staging token is below.

API key for kahap-kafog: zpat15_6qzxZ7YR8aDwjmp

Action item from the Verdana Glasshouse incident: humidity sensors drifted past the control deadband for six hours before the fallback kicked in, overwatering bays 3–5. We agreed to tighten the drift-detection window and shorten the cross-sensor comparison interval, while keeping the alarm debounce long enough to avoid nuisance pages. Proposed replacement constants for the controller are below.

tuning constants:
RATE_LIMITS = {
    "wenwyn": 5,
    "druael": 1,
}

Heads up from the Velden Chess League: the signed score sheets from the Marnwick regional final are coming your way Thursday morning. Keep them flat in the grey folder — arbiter still needs originals for ratings. Don't unpack before Lena signs off. The courier hand-over should follow the line below exactly.

handover note for fafop-bahif: the tameth giliel courier leaves the nordor druir holael ledger at gate 3983 under passcode 518280